
Shrividya
Shrividya is a name of profound significance in Indian culture, translating to 'divine knowledge' or 'sacred learning' in Sanskrit. It is a feminine name predominantly used within Hindu communities. The name embodies the idea of enlightenment and wisdom, linking strongly to spiritual and educational realms.
Shrividya is often perceived positively, evoking images of knowledge, wisdom, and enlightenment. It is relatively easy to write and pronounce, while common nicknames include Shree and Vidya.
With roots in religious philosophy and cultural practices, the name is often associated with the worship of Goddess Saraswati, the deity of knowledge and arts, thus highlighting its importance in the educational field.
